Help elementary school students engage in the learning process and achieve their goals in the classroom with the effective and proven principles of teacher clarity. Clear communication between students and teachers is crucial for effective learning. When students understand the why and how of learning (aka “teacher clarity”), it’s so much easier for them to fully comprehend and engage with the material. But it can be hard to ensure good communication while also juggling curriculums, state standards, grading, and the other elements of teaching in an elementary school classroom. That’s where Getting Started with Teacher Clarity comes in. This friendly, all-in-one guide breaks down the basic elements of teacher clarity, gives advice on how to incorporate those elements into the school day, and even provides classroom-ready activities for busy teachers to implement right away. This book not only explains the importance of the shared learning progressions between the student and the teacher, but also offers effective teaching practices for classroom settings, including: • Deconstructing state standards to develop learning intentions and objectives • Developing success criteria to support new learning • Building student awareness through structured language talk • Embedding self-assessment checks for students to assess their levels of understanding throughout a lesson • And much more! Through the research-based methods of teacher clarity, educators will understand the importance of partnership between students and teachers, which in turn fosters improved student success.

As schools and districts swell with growing numbers of English language learners, and as administrators and teachers wrestle with federal guidelines for educating these students, many educators are faced with these same challenges and much more. To meet these challenges, it is imperative for educators to learn about and use the theories and teaching strategies that will help English language learners succeed in the classroom. In Getting Started with English Language Learners: How Educators Can Meet the Challenge, Judie Haynes provides a practical resource to help educators who are new to the field of English as a Second Language understand the needs of English language learners. From learning how students acquire a second language to differentiating instruction to exploring practical strategies for teaching newcomers, this book will help educators learn how to create effective learning environments for English language learners. Real-life scenarios from actual classrooms are presented throughout the book. The book also includes a brief overview of different types of ESL programs used in the United States and a helpful glossary of common ESL terminology. New teachers, veteran educators working with English language learners for the first time, and administrators can all use this book to increase their knowledge, improve their practice, and, most importantly, effectively educate and inspire English language learners.
